Bansuri

The word bansuri originates in the bans (बाँस) [bamboo] + sur (सुर) [melody]. A phonetically similar same for the same instrument, in early medieval texts, is the Sanskrit word vaṃśi which is derived from root vaṃśa (Sanskrit: वंश) meaning bamboo. A flute player in these medieval texts is called vamsika.

Meaning: Flute-musical instrument Origin: hindi
